Gold Prices in Pakistan Fall by Rs500 on August 12, 2025

Gold prices in Pakistan dropped slightly on Tuesday, August 12, 2025. The per tola rate of 24-karat gold decreased by Rs500, settling at Rs358,300, according to the All Pakistan Sarafa Gems and Jewellers Association (APSGJA).

Similarly, the price of 10 grams of 24-karat gold went down by Rs429, now available at Rs307,184. For 22-karat gold, 10 grams were priced at Rs281,595.

This decline in gold prices is linked to a small correction in the global bullion market. Internationally, the price of gold slipped by $5, bringing it to $2,356 per ounce.

Silver Prices Stay Stable

Unlike gold, silver rates did not change. The per tola price of 24-karat silver remained at Rs4,013, while 10 grams were priced at Rs3,440. In the global market, silver stood unchanged at $37.80 per ounce.
